Hi, here is a list of the Alton Towers Fastrack tickets available: Fastrack Thrill One Fastrack entry on Air, Nemesis, Oblivion and The Flume! Fastrack Thrill + Rita One Fastrack entry on Air, Nemesis, Oblivion, The Flume and Rita! Fastrack Adventurer One Fastrack entry on Charlie & The Chocolate Factory: The Ride, Corkscrew & The Runaway Mine Train. Fastrack Ultimate One Fastrack ride on: Air, Nemesis, Rita, Ripsaw, Duel, Rapids, Hex, Spinball, Runaway Mine Train, Oblivion, Corkscrew, The Flume, Enterprise, Submission, Squirrel Nutty, Charlie, Battle Galleons, Heave Ho & Marauders Mayhem. As far as essential rides go, you should aim to get on the following: Nemesis Oblivion Spinball Whizzer Air RITA Hex That is a fairly selective list, but if you have limited time make sure you get on those. As far as Fastrack goes, if you get the "Thrill + RITA" option, 4 of the 6 I listed are there which means you'll have a lot of time to do the water rides and mutiny bay etc. I don't know how much the fastrack tickets cost, but if Thorpe Park is anything to go by, it won't be cheap!
